ui/wpf/label.c

Sun, 17 Nov 2024 15:21:50 +0100

author
Olaf Wintermann <olaf.wintermann@gmail.com>
date
Sun, 17 Nov 2024 15:21:50 +0100
branch
newapi
changeset 387
80edb1a93f7a
parent 101
1c943d43fa81
permissions
-rw-r--r--

add public function for getting the UiContext UCX mempool

#include <stdio.h>
#include <stdlib.h>

#include "label.h"
#include "container.h"
#include "../../ucx/mempool.h"
#include "../common/context.h"
#include "../common/object.h"

UIWIDGET ui_label(UiObject *obj, char *label) {
    return UIlabel(uic_get_current_container(obj), label, 2);
}

UIWIDGET ui_llabel(UiObject *obj, char *label) {
    return UIlabel(uic_get_current_container(obj), label, 0);
}

UIWIDGET ui_rlabel(UiObject *obj, char *label) {
    return UIlabel(uic_get_current_container(obj), label, 1);
}

UIWIDGET ui_space(UiObject *obj) {
    return UIspace(uic_get_current_container(obj));
}

UIWIDGET ui_separator(UiObject *obj) {
    return UIseparator(uic_get_current_container(obj));
}

mercurial